🔍 Stellar Price Forecast: First Bullish Signal in Weeks
Daily XLM/USD Chart – Key Technical Shift
After trading in a tight range between $0.23 and $0.24 for an extended period, Stellar has broken above the 20-day moving average (MA) at $0.242** and is now approaching the **50-day MA** at **$0.263. With the current price hovering around $0.257, this upward momentum marks the strongest bullish action since mid-February.
This shift isn’t just price-based—on-chain and volume indicators confirm growing buying pressure. The Accumulation/Distribution Line (ADL) has turned upward and currently sits at 1,570.95, signaling that institutional and smart money are gradually stepping in. This accumulation phase often precedes stronger price advances.

The next immediate resistance lies at $0.265, a level that previously acted as strong supply. A confirmed close above this point could trigger further buying, opening the path toward higher targets.
Hourly Chart Confirms Emerging Momentum
1-Hour XLM/USD – Breakout Validation
Zooming into the hourly chart reveals even clearer bullish structure. XLM has now:
- Broken above the 200-hour moving average
- Turned former resistance levels (20, 50, and 100-hour MAs) into support
- Reached a recent high of $0.259 before entering a healthy consolidation phase
This kind of price behavior—where moving averages align in a bullish stack—is a classic sign of strengthening momentum. It suggests that short-term traders are now aligned with longer-term investors.
The ADL on the hourly timeframe also supports this view, currently holding above 1,380, reflecting consistent accumulation over the past three trading sessions. If buying volume continues to rise, a move toward $0.265–$0.27 within the next 24 to 48 hours becomes highly likely.
🚀 Why Is Stellar Rising Now?
While no single news event has triggered this rally, several macro and technical factors are converging:
1. Improved Altcoin Market Sentiment
With Bitcoin reclaiming $87,000, capital is beginning to rotate into undervalued layer-one assets. Stellar, known for its fast, low-cost cross-border payments and strong enterprise partnerships, fits this profile perfectly.
2. Technical Compression Preceded Breakout
For weeks, Stellar’s moving averages have been tightening—a pattern often referred to as a “coil.” This compression builds energy, typically leading to a sharp directional move once triggered. Today’s breakout appears to be the release of that built-up pressure—this time to the upside.
3. Strong Volume Confirmation
Unlike previous false breakouts, this move is supported by rising trading volume. Higher volume on up-days indicates conviction, reducing the likelihood of a quick reversal.
📈 What’s Next for Stellar’s Price?
Bullish Scenario: Toward $0.317
If XLM sustains trading above $0.252** on the next daily candle close, the path to **$0.265–$0.27** becomes clear. A break above $0.27 would then target the 100-day MA at $0.317**—a major technical level that also aligns with the February selling zone.
Reclaiming this area would signal a full shift in market structure and could attract fresh institutional interest.
Bearish Risk: Defense of Key Support
On the flip side, failure to hold gains could see a pullback toward $0.247**. A daily close below this level would challenge bullish sentiment, potentially retesting **$0.240—a critical support zone.
A drop below $0.232 would invalidate the current bullish setup, signaling renewed selling pressure.
However, given the clean breakout above key MAs and rising volume, the odds now favor continuation over rejection.
